What is the Gravity Forms Picatcha Add-On?
Picatcha is a unique style of CAPTCHA that replaces traditional, blurry text strings with a simple “select the image” challenge. Instead of squinting at distorted letters, a user might be asked to “Click on all the images of a cat” or “Select the coffee cup.”

The Gravity Forms Picatcha Add-On integrates this service directly into your form editor. It acts as an advanced “Advanced Field,” allowing you to drop an image-based security challenge into any contact form, registration page, or order form. It is designed to be frictionless for humans but incredibly difficult for the algorithmic patterns used by spam bots.
Why Image CAPTCHA is Superior
- Better User Experience (UX): Humans process images 60,000 times faster than text. Selecting an icon is much less frustrating than typing a case-sensitive code.
- Higher Security: Many bots are now equipped with Optical Character Recognition (OCR) to read text CAPTCHAs, but identifying specific objects within diverse image sets remains a high hurdle for basic spam scripts.
- Accessibility: For users with dyslexia or visual processing challenges, identifying common objects is often easier than deciphering warped alphanumeric characters.

How to Install Gravity Forms Picatcha Logic
Ready to secure your site? Follow these simple steps to install and configure your image-based protection:
- Download the Extension: Acquire the Gravity Forms Picatcha Add-On (or the modern Image CAPTCHA equivalent) from Pluginpro.org.
- Upload to WordPress: Navigate to your WordPress Dashboard and go to Plugins > Add New > Upload Plugin. Choose the .zip file and click Install Now.
- Activate: Once the installation is complete, click Activate Plugin.
- Configure API Keys: Go to Forms > Settings > Picatcha (or the relevant security tab). You will need to enter your Site Key and Secret Key provided by the service.
- Add to Your Form: * Open your desired form in the Gravity Forms editor.
- Look under Advanced Fields.
- Drag the Picatcha (or Image CAPTCHA) field to the bottom of your form, just above the submit button.
- Save and Preview: Hit Update, then view your live page to ensure the images are loading correctly and the challenge is active.
